|
|
@ -167,18 +167,18 @@ func (c Routing) Index() int {
|
|
|
|
|
|
|
|
|
|
|
|
func (c *Routing) Delete(g *gocui.Gui) error {
|
|
|
|
func (c *Routing) Delete(g *gocui.Gui) error {
|
|
|
|
err := g.DeleteView(ROUTING_COLUMNS)
|
|
|
|
err := g.DeleteView(ROUTING_COLUMNS)
|
|
|
|
if err != nil {
|
|
|
|
if err != nil && err != gocui.ErrUnknownView {
|
|
|
|
return err
|
|
|
|
return err
|
|
|
|
}
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
|
|
err = g.DeleteView(ROUTING)
|
|
|
|
err = g.DeleteView(ROUTING)
|
|
|
|
if err != nil {
|
|
|
|
if err != nil && err != gocui.ErrUnknownView {
|
|
|
|
return err
|
|
|
|
return err
|
|
|
|
}
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
|
|
for _, cv := range c.columnViews {
|
|
|
|
for _, cv := range c.columnViews {
|
|
|
|
err = g.DeleteView(cv.Name())
|
|
|
|
err = g.DeleteView(cv.Name())
|
|
|
|
if err != nil {
|
|
|
|
if err != nil && err != gocui.ErrUnknownView {
|
|
|
|
return err
|
|
|
|
return err
|
|
|
|
}
|
|
|
|
}
|
|
|
|
}
|
|
|
|
}
|
|
|
|